Large-cap Consumer Discretionary company Unilever PLC has logged a -6.9% change today on a trading volume of 4,985,075. The average volume for the stock is 2,933,165.
Unilever PLC operates as a fast-moving consumer goods company in the Asia Pacific, Africa, the Americas, and Europe. Based in London, United Kingdom the company has 115,964 full time employees and a market cap of $135,812,014,080. Unilever PLC currently offers its equity investors a dividend that yields 3.1% per year.
Over the last 52 weeks, UL stock has risen 1.1%, which amounts to a -12.4% difference compared to the S&P 500. The stock's 52 week high is $65.66 whereas its 52 week low is $54.32 per share. With its net margins declining an average -2.2% over the last 6 years, Unilever PLC may not have a strong enough profitability trend to support its stock price.
| Date Reported | Total Revenue ($ k) | Net Profit ($ k) | Net Margins (%) | YoY Growth (%)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| 60,761,000 | 6,369,000 | 10 | -16.67 |
| 2023 | 59,604,000 | 7,140,000 | 12 | -14.29 |
| 2022 | 60,073,000 | 8,269,000 | 14 | 7.69 |
| 2021 | 52,444,000 | 6,621,000 | 13 | 8.33 |
| 2020 | 50,724,000 | 6,073,000 | 12 | 0.0 |
| 2019 | 51,980,000 | 6,026,000 | 12 |
